Amaravati, September 15

Advertisement

The Anti-Corruption Bureau of Andhra Pradesh on Tuesday registered a case against former state Advocate General Dammalapati Srinivas and 12 others in connection with the alleged Amaravati land scam.

The development came a day after Srinivas filed a petition in the high court, seeking directions to the government not to take coercive actions against him.

Advertisement

The former AG has requested the court to call for all records pertaining to any inquiry or investigation being conducted by any state agency and all respondents, including the Chief Minister and the DGP.

In a statement on Tuesday, the ACB said a criminal case under various sections of the Prevention of Corruption Act, read with Section 120-B of IPC, had been registered.

Advertisement

This was a case of abusing of official position by the then Advocate General and obtaining pecuniary advantage in the form of landed properties for his father-in-law, brother-in-law and his associates and acquaintances from June 2014 to December 2014, it said. PTI
